Good call, I believe you mean The Colonel's Bequest and Laura Bow: The Dagger of Amon Ra.
While I haven't finished the second one, I would say that the Colonel's Bequest is very good (albeit old school, and text commands can sometimes take time to figure out), but it's one of the few games where the story develops independently in real time and you need your detective skills to measure up to the evolving situation.
Fahrenheit (Indigo Prophecy) would be another game to consider, though you play both from the perspective of detectives and the criminal.
Another one worth a look would be Bureau 13, where you can choose two different characters and your style of play depends on their talents. The sci-fi universe is based on an RPG and a series of books. I don't know where to find it now though.
